What Are the Cost Benefits of Switching to Industrial Tuggers

Considering the cost benefits of adopting these machines, it’s impossible to overlook the positive financial impact they bring to the table. Imagine saving up to 50% on labor costs compared to traditional forklifts—an impressive statistic that captures anyone’s attention. Industrial tuggers offer superior efficiency, allowing a single operator to transport multiple loads in one go. For example, with an 8-cart tugger train, just one worker can handle what would typically require multiple forklift trips. This operational efficiency not only saves time but significantly reduces labor expenses.

Now, let’s talk about maintenance costs. Forklifts come with a hefty maintenance price tag due to their complex mechanics and frequent repairs needed to keep them running smoothly. Industrial tuggers, by contrast, usually have fewer moving parts and simpler designs. This simplicity translates into a dramatic 30% reduction in maintenance expenses. Annual budgets constrained by maintenance bills would see much relief with a fleet of industrial tuggers.

The safety aspect also plays a crucial role in cost efficiency. Workplace incidents involving forklifts can be costly—not only in terms of injury-related expenses but also due to downtime and potential legal issues. Industrial tuggers reduce accident risks significantly because they operate at lower speeds and have better visibility. By replacing forklifts with tuggers, companies have reported up to a 70% reduction in work-related injuries, saving potentially thousands, if not millions, in associated healthcare and legal costs.

Time is another major factor. In logistics, time is money. Traditional methods can be labor-intensive and slow, but tuggers move swiftly, reducing cycle times drastically. When one oufits a warehouse with a fleet of tuggers, the quick turnover becomes evident—a 20% faster throughput is a common outcome. This efficiency enables businesses to process more orders in less time, directly affecting the bottom line in a positive manner.

Let’s also delve into fuel costs. Many tuggers run on electricity, which is more sustainable and cheaper in the long run than the diesel engines powering most forklifts. Reports show operational cost savings of about 20% due to the switch to electric power with tuggers. Lower fuel costs contribute directly to reducing overall expenses and enhancing environmental responsibility—a double benefit.

For expanding businesses, the scalability of adopting these devices is a tremendous advantage. As your operations grow, adding more tuggers is straightforward and doesn’t require the heavy infrastructure investments that forklifts do. Many warehouses have scaled their use of tuggers to meet growing demands, experiencing seamless integrations and marginal cost increases.

Space optimization shouldn’t be overlooked. Tuggers require narrower aisles, which can increase storage capacity by up to 25%. Being able to utilize space more effectively means either downsizing your storage needs or increasing product availability, both directly impacting company revenues without large investments in new facilities.

Reflecting on recovery periods and ROI, tuggers show their merit splendidly. Many companies, such as those in the automotive sector, see a full return on investment within two years of acquiring tuggers, thanks to savings on labor, maintenance, fuel, and space.
